GRV Loses Polling Unit to Sanwo-Olu

The Labour Party candidate in the Lagos State Gubernatorial election, Gbadebo Rhodes-Vivour, has lost his polling unit to the incumbent, Governor Babajide Sanwo-Olu of the All Progressives Congress (APC).

Sanwo-Olu won with 29 votes at PU: 045, Anifowoshe, Ikeja LGA while Rhodes-Vivour polled 18 votes and the Peoples Democratic Party’s Olajide Adeniran, popularly known as Jandor, polled 2 votes.

In the House of Assembly elections, at the same polling unit, the APC polled 34, LP 15, while PDP again polled 1 vote
